#314d4b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#314d4b is composed of 19.2% red, 30.2%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.6%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 175.7 degrees, a saturation of 22.2% and a lightness of 24.7%. #314d4b color hex could be obtained by blending #629a96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#314d4b color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#314d4b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#314d4b has RGB values of R:49, G:77,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 3231051.

Shades and Tints of #314d4b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030505 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#314d4b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b4343 is the less saturated color, while #017d75 is the most saturated one.
